Email address variable length buffer overflow vulnerability in Node.js - CVE-2022-3602

Deprecated
ID: oval:org.secpod.oval:def:85367Date: (C)2022-11-08   (M)2024-04-17
Class: VULNERABILITYFamily: windows




The host is installed with Node.js 18.0.0 before 18.12.1, 19.0.0 before 19.0.1 and is prone to an email address variable length buffer overflow vulnerability. A flaw is present in the application, which fails to properly handle stack overflow while verifying the name constraint of the X.509 certificate. On successful exploitation, an attacker can craft a malicious email address in a certificate to overflow an arbitrary number of bytes containing the '.' character (decimal 46) on the stack. This buffer overflow could result in a crash(causing a denial of service).
